工作出现了些许空余的时光,于是我赶紧继续开始看我的《DAX权威指南》。筛选上下文、行上下文这种东西实在让人非常抓狂。有些时候我是完全理解那种关系到底是什么,但实际上当用起来的时候又好像各处碰钉子。 一步步的学习DAX这没有任何问题,但学着学着自然而然我就会往自己的问题上面靠,于是心就飞走了,然后虽然已经学了100多页,但是感觉我还是找不到思路。我不知道如何在Power Pivot里面把两个日期扩充为一个日期列表。于是我就折腾了一番,这个在Power Query里实现我100%肯定是 继续阅读
Python 程序:相加两个矩阵
在这个简单的 python 程序中,我们需要相加两个矩阵。这是一个关于 matrix 的初级 python 程序。 要理解这个例子,您应该了解以下 Python 编程主题: Python 运算符 Python 列表 Python 循环语句 矩阵是什么? 在这个关于矩阵的 python 程序中,我们必须相加两个矩阵。矩阵意味着在行和列中排列相同数据类型的数字或元素。一个矩阵也被称为数组的数组。矩阵中的行数和列数是矩阵的顺序。 举个例子,我们拿一个矩阵,矩阵 A 继续阅读
php数组去重实例及分析
我来为你详细讲解“PHP数组去重实例及分析”的攻略。以下是完整的步骤和示例说明。 一、什么是数组去重 在 PHP 中,数组去重就是从一个数组中删除重复的元素。有时候我们会从不同的渠道获取到相同的数据,这时候如果需要对数据进行统计或者其他操作,就需要去除重复的元素,以免影响结果的准确性。 二、如何实现数组去重 方法一、使用 array_unique 函数 PHP 中提供了 array_unique 函数,可以很方便地实现数组去重。该函数会返 继续阅读
sql按客户号累计求和并且排序
你可以使用以下 SQL 语句来实现按客户号累计求和并排序: SELECT customer_id, SUM(amount) as total_amount FROM table_name GROUP BY customer_id ORDER BY total_amount DESC; 在这个语句中,table_name 是要操作的数据表的名称,customer_id 是客户号的字段名,amount 是要累计求和的字段名。使用 GROU 继续阅读
notepad++正则表达式表示汉字
首先看看汉字的范围: [\u4e00-\u9fa5] 但是这种范围notepad++ 无法识别. 所以我们得把 [\u4e00-\u9fa5] 这个范围改为: [一-龥]. 例子: 我想在一个号码归属地的省和市区分开. 加上 单引号引起来. 然后写要替换的格式: notepad++认可的正则表达式每一个()表示一个查找的字符范围, 上面有三个(), 而且notepad++ 的下标是从1开始的. 所以写: ($ 继续阅读
填充单价
工作出现了些许空余的时光,于是我赶紧继续开始看我的《DAX权威指南》。筛选上下文、行上下文这种东西实在让人非常抓狂。有些时候我是完全理解那种关系到底是什么,但实际上当用起来的时候又好像各处碰钉子。 一步步的学习DAX这没有任何问题,但学着学着自然而然我就会往自己的问题上面靠,于是心就飞走了,然后虽然已经学了100多页,但是感觉我还是找不到思路。我不知道如何在Power Pivot里面把两个日期扩充为一个日期列表。于是我就折腾了一番,这个在Power Query里实现我100%肯定是 继续阅读
Python 程序:计算字符串长度
什么是字符串?我们如何用 python 计算长度? 在这个 python 程序中,我们要检查一个字符串的长度,所以我们需要知道什么是 python 中的一个字符串。字符串是字母或字符的序列,我们必须找到它的长度。为此,我们必须使用一个计数器,当我们遍历字符串的每个字符时,该计数器将增加 1。 接受用户的字符串后,我们将其存储在一个变量中。然后在 python 程序中使用进行循环,直到字符串结束。使用变量计数在每次循环迭代中递增。最后,打印计数器值。在 Pytho 继续阅读
采用header定义为文件然后readfile下载(隐藏下载地址)
下面是采用header定义为文件然后readfile下载并隐藏下载地址的完整攻略。 什么是header定义为文件然后readfile下载? 这种方式通过HTTP头的方式告诉浏览器,需要下载指定的文件,并且直接输出该文件内容,而不是通过浏览器打开。同时,设置正确的MIME类型,使得浏览器正确地处理该文件类型。这种方式可以隐藏文件的下载地址,并且可以对文件进行权限控制等操作。 采用header定义为文件然后readfile下载的步骤 首先, 继续阅读
sql 纵向求和_sql列统计求和
展开全部 可以完成:首先拼接成字e5a48de588b662616964757a686964616f31333332626665符串sum(id),sum(name),sum(type) 形式 通过动态执行sql Exce('sql') 来执行就可以了. 案例如下:SELECT * from Tab DECLARE @str varchar(500) --得到tab表下的所有列 拼接成字符串sum(id),sum(name),sum(type) 形式 -- 继续阅读
Golang中Bit数组的实现方式
Go语言里的集合一般会用map[T]bool这种形式来表示,T代表元素类型。集合用map类型来表示虽然非常灵活,但我们可以以一种更好的形式来表示它。 例如在数据流分析领域,集合元素通常是一个非负整数,集合会包含很多元素,并且集合会经常进行并集、交集操作,这种情况下,bit数组会比map表现更加理想。 一个bit数组通常会用一个无符号数或者称之为“字”的slice来表示,每一个元素的每一位都表示集合里的一个值。当集合的第i位被设置时,我们才 继续阅读
Python 程序:计算三角形面积
在这个简单的 python 程序中,我们需要找到一个三边三角形的面积。这是一个初级 python 程序。 要理解这个例子,您应该了解以下 Python 编程主题: Python 语法 Python 数据类型 Python 运算符 如何在 python 中找到三角形区域? 这是一个寻找三角形面积的简单 python 程序。三角形是有三条边的形状。为了找到三角形的面积,我们使用 Heron 公式。Heron 公式定义为( *s(s-a)(s-b)(s-c)** 继续阅读
php中echo与print区别点整理
下面是详细讲解“php中echo与print区别点整理”的完整攻略: 1. echo和print的区别 在PHP中,echo和print都是用于将字符串输出到浏览器或者终端的命令。它们的用法很相似,但是它们在以下几个方面有明显的区别。 echo没有返回值,只是输出字符串到浏览器;print有返回值,返回值为1。 echo可以一次性输出多个字符串,中间用逗号隔开;print只能输出一个字符串。 echo的执行速度略大于print。 2. 继续阅读
golang json.Marshal 特殊html字符被转义的解决方法
go语言提供了json的编解码包,json字符串作为参数值传输时发现,json.Marshal生成json特殊字符<、>、&会被转义。 ? 1 2 3 4 5 继续阅读
填充单价
工作出现了些许空余的时光,于是我赶紧继续开始看我的《DAX权威指南》。筛选上下文、行上下文这种东西实在让人非常抓狂。有些时候我是完全理解那种关系到底是什么,但实际上当用起来的时候又好像各处碰钉子。 一步步的学习DAX这没有任何问题,但学着学着自然而然我就会往自己的问题上面靠,于是心就飞走了,然后虽然已经学了100多页,但是感觉我还是找不到思路。我不知道如何在Power Pivot里面把两个日期扩充为一个日期列表。于是我就折腾了一番,这个在Power Query里实现我100%肯定是轻 继续阅读
Python 程序:求解一个二次方程
如何用 python 解一个二次方程? 在这个 python 程序示例中,我们求解了一个二次方程 ax2 + bx + c = 0 ,其中 a、b 和 c 是用户输入。而 x 是未知的我们要找出 a 不等于零的地方。如果 a 等于零,那么就不是二次方程;这将是一个线性方程。 解二次方程,我们用公式 x= (-b + sqrt(b2 - 4ac))/2a 或 x= (-b - sqrt(b2 - 4ac))/2a 。这里 b2 - 4ac 叫做判别式。而“ a ” 继续阅读
